West Deptford Awards Senior Bus, Concert Series Contracts

Botto's returns for another two-year stint at the summer concerts, and seniors will get a permanent bus.

West Deptford seniors will finally have a permanent bus for regular runs to the mall, Shop-Rite and other spots in Gloucester County and around South Jersey, after the approved buying a replacement Thursday night.

The township accepted a bid from Wolfington Body Company for $90,990 for the bus, which will replace the one destroyed in an electrical fire last year.

“It was a hardship on a lot of the seniors,” Committeewoman Denice DiCarlo said.

The township committee also awarded the Streetfest concert series food vendor contract to Botto’s, which was the only company to bid on the contract.

Botto’s will get a two-year deal for $7,500 per year, which is the same they’ve offered the township as the last two years.
